Subject: Re: [PATCH 31/42] x86, efi: Copy SETUP_EFI data and access directly
Date: Wed, 22 Jul 2015 11:58:49 +0100 [thread overview]
Message-ID: <20150722105849.GB2734@codeblueprint.co.uk> (raw)
In-Reply-To: <1436300428-21163-32-git-send-email-yinghai-DgEjT+Ai2ygdnm+yROfE0A@public.gmane.org>
(Pulling in Dave since he wrote the code)
On Tue, 07 Jul, at 01:20:17PM, Yinghai Lu wrote:
> The copy will be in __initdata, and it is small.
>
> We can use pointer to access the setup_data instead of using early_memmap
> everywhere.
Is that the only advantage to copying the data, that we save ourselves
the overhead of calling early_memremap()? That seems fair enough, I just
want to be clear.
